  • Abstract
    A CAD tool is presented based on the concept of transparent standard cells. The transparent standard cell concept offers more chip area for wiring. The physical layout is carried out in two separate sequential steps, placement and routing. The placement and routing algorithms are discussed. A cell library was designed using CMOS technology with two metal layers. The cell editor presented allows a comfortable design of compact cells with high transparency. Through the use of transparent cells, exclusive routing channels can be avoided and the over cell area can also be used as a routing area. The routing algorithms implemented in the CAD tool take advantage of this new possibility
